I’m feeling good about where I am today, with the bulk of work behind me now. It was a long road getting here though, and I was definitely challenged along the way. Here’s a look back, leading up this week which was an important one.

Signing my book contract with a gift from Randy – a special, engraved pen.

Celebrating – Cheesecake Factory style.



A memorable day this past winter – mailing my contract. The ball was set in motion.

I kept all of my book ideas, sketches, tutorials and important information in this journal from my husband. It is almost full, complete with many coffee-stained pages. I spent many a late night with it by my side!



I had a half-way point deadline. My personal projects and corresponding tutorials were due back at the end of May. We celebrated this milestone with cupcakes. Do you see a trend here?

It was an exciting time when contributor projects began to arrive. Here, beautifully distressed packages from Diane Cook.
A huge portion of the book work was done over the summer, when the kids were home and out of school. My days were spent with the kids usually at the beach. My creative studio time was relegated to the evening, once the kids went to bed. Making a cup of coffee at midnight was common, and I worked away listening to my playlists on Grooveshark.

Packing the projects to mail to my editor.

The end of the summer rolled around and my final deadline arrived. My manuscript and all of the projects were completed. The entirety of my book was mailed from a Fed Ex in Delaware, as we began our drive to New England for vacation. I cannot begin to explain the relief and excitement I felt to reach this point. If you’ve ever written a book, you know exactly what I mean! Pure joy.
Now fast forward to this past week…another big milestone in my book-writing journey. I headed to Loveland, Colorado for the book photo shoot! There were many days of preparation in advance of this trip. I recreated projects so that everything would hopefully run smoothly during photography. I felt nervous and excited at the same time!

I spent two full days in Joe Coca’s wonderful photography studio. You may recognize his name as the photographer of many, many Interweave books. Go flip open a few books in your jewelry library and you’re sure to see his name. If there was ever such thing as a photography studio fairyland, I found it. Joe’s studio is in an old 1910-ish corner store. There are signs of the past from the wood floors to the brick walls and high ceilings. And inside is one extremely talented and friendly photographer and his two sweet dogs, RJ and Katie.




Joe took pictures of the book’s techniques section as well as the step-by-step project photos. Everything flowed nicely and it felt reassuring to be in the capable hands of my editor, photographer, and the book designer, Julia Boyles. I’ll be honest, it really felt too good to be true. I enjoyed the moment, knowing I was at the highlight of my jewelry career thus far.

Julia working her magic, styling a scene. It was instant gratification, seeing Joe’s photos right on the large computer screen moments after he took the shot.
